Vinyl content method for controlling polybutadiene in elastomer

2008 
A method of controlling the vinyl content in polybutadiene of elastomers relates to the polymer synthesis field. Symmetric Lewis base has the following problem in the application that the relatively high content of regulator will reduce the rate of polymerization and impact further polymerization as well as the coupling process after the polymerization. The invention introduces an asymmetric ethers-polar compound in a regulator system to form a composite regulation system with symmetrical ethers or amines compound, wherein, the asymmetric ethers compound is alkylte trahydrofurruryl ethers, and the other polar reagent can be symmetrical ethers or amines compound, such as N,n,n',n',n-Pentamethyldiethylenetriamine (hereinafter referred to as PMEDTA), diethylene glycol dimethyl ether (hereinafter referred to as 2G), triethylene glycol dimethyl ether (hereinafter referred to as 3G). The method of the invention can increase the content of vinyl, without reducing the rate of polymerization; the coupling efficiency of the coupling reaction can reach 90%.
